A Sonoran-style hot dog wrapped in bacon and topped with beans, onion, tomato, mayo, mustard, and jalapeño salsa. A Phoenix favorite with roots in nearby Sonora.
Deep-fried burrito commonly filled with shredded beef or chicken, then topped with sauce and cheese. It is a classic Arizona-Mexican comfort dish.
Stewed pinto beans, often cooked creamy and savory. A staple across Phoenix Mexican and Sonoran tables, usually served as a side with many local meals.

Moderate for U.S. city breaks: hotels vary by season, dining is mid-priced, and car costs often matter more than public transit.
Tip 18-20% at restaurants, 15-20% for taxis or rideshares, and $1-2 per drink or coffee in cafes.
